The four processes that shaped the rocky crust of terrestrial planets are volcanism, tectonism (such as plate tectonics), impact cratering, and erosion/weathering. These processes have played key roles in shaping the landscapes and surface features of planets like Earth, Mars, Venus, and Mercury.

"Smaller terrestrial planets like Mars cooled more rapidly than Earth and lost its internal heat much earlier in their history. Mars experienced plate techtonics very early in its history (4 billion years ago) when it was still hot. When the interior cooled, plate techtonics stopped."- as quoted in Chapter 4 "Plate Tectonics" on page 101 from the textbook The Good Earth: Introduction To Earth Science

There is no conclusive evidence of plate tectonics on Venus. Although Venus does have tectonic features such as fractures and faults, they do not show the same pattern of movement and subduction observed on Earth. Additionally, Venus lacks evidence of large-scale crustal recycling associated with plate tectonics.

No. Scientists believe that the crust of Venus is too thick to support plate tectonics. Volcanic activity is likely driven by hot spots.
